Swift 虽然越来越热,但是 Objective-C 却仍然是 Swift 没有成熟之前,iOS/Mac OSX 开发的唯一选择。
ObjC Zen Book 非常棒,是对 Objective-C 语言程序书写的进阶佳作,相比于其他风格指南,本书正如作者介绍的:
现在虽然有很多指南,但是它们都是存在一些问题的。我们不想介绍一些死板的规定,我们想提供一个在不同开发者之间能达成一致的写代码的方法。随时间的推移,这本书开始转向面向如何设计和构建优秀的代码。
之前没有在网上看到相关的翻译,所以我希望能够通过翻译此书,惠及国内开发者朋友,同时也是对自己的锻炼。水平浅薄,有所不足之处请在 issue 批评指正,也欢迎各位朋友来贡献翻译。
目前内容都是追求速度的很粗略的翻译,需要进一步详细修订。
计划在2015年4月30日前完成全部工作,并邀请大牛进行审校后进行正式发布。
到自我修订阶段的译稿基本凑合能看。。
章节 | 粗略翻译 | 自我修订 | 详细审校 |
---|---|---|---|
1 | ✅ | ✅ | ❌ |
2 | ✅ | ✅ | ❌ |
3 | ✅ | ✅ | ❌ |
4 | ✅ | ✅ | ❌ |
5 | ✅ | ❌ | ❌ |
6 | ✅ | ✅ | ❌ |
7 | ✅ | ❌ | ❌ |
8 | ✅ | ✅ | ❌ |
9 | ✅ | ✅ | ❌ |
10 | ✅ | ❌ | ❌ |
11 | ✅ | ❌ | ❌ |
12 | ✅ | ❌ | ❌ |
13 | ✅ | ✅ | ❌ |
原作者:
Luca Bernardi
- http://lucabernardi.com
- @luka_bernardi
- http://github.com/lukabernardi
Alberto De Bortoli
翻译和校队: